Bulow Landing
Bulow Landing is a public boat ramp on Rantowles Creek near Ravenel, South Carolina. This beginner-level spot offers kayaking, canoeing. Amenities include boat ramp, parking. Best visited in spring and summer and fall.

About This Location
Public launch on Rantowles Creek in South Carolina. Beginner-friendly creek paddling near Ravenel.
Creek paddlers in South Carolina can put in at Bulow Landing to explore Rantowles Creek and its shaded, winding channels.
Kayaking is the most popular activity here, with the water conditions supporting a range of skill levels. Canoeists can enjoy the calmer sections for a relaxed paddle.
You can expect mild current and sheltered water when paddling here. The recommended season runs March through November. Facilities include boat ramp and parking.
Located about 5 min from Ravenel, Bulow Landing is a convenient option for Ravenel-area paddlers.
Paddling Tips
- •A shorter kayak or canoe (under 12 feet) handles creek turns more easily.
- •Creek levels can rise quickly after rain — avoid paddling during or after storms.
- •Bring bug spray — shaded creeks can have active mosquitoes.
- •Go slow and enjoy the scenery — creeks offer some of the most intimate paddling.
